The Importance of Return to Player (RTP)

The Return to Player (RTP) percentage is a crucial metric for any online casino game. It represents the theoretical amount of money a game will pay back to players over a long period. A higher RTP percentage indicates a better chance of winning, although it’s important to remember that RTP is calculated over millions of spins and doesn’t guarantee individual wins. When selecting a game, always check the RTP percentage, which is usually displayed in the game information or within the casino's help section. Responsible players will use this as a key factor in making informed choices.

Game Type Average RTP House Edge
Online Slots 96% 4%
Blackjack (Optimal Play) 99.5% 0.5%
Roulette (European) 97.3% 2.7%
Baccarat 98.9% 1.1%

The table above provides a general guideline for typical RTP values. Remember that these values can vary between different casinos and even different versions of the same game. Always verify the RTP before you play to ensure you're getting the best possible value for your money. A focus on understanding the statistics involved is a powerful tool when choosing a game.

Understanding Wagering Requirements

Wagering requirements are arguably the most important term to understand when evaluating a casino bonus. They represent the amount of money you need to wager before you can withdraw any winnings generated from the bonus funds.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. Be sure to carefully read the terms and conditions to understand the specific wagering requirements and any associated restrictions. Not fulfilling these requirements will prevent your ability to access winnings.

Setting Limits and Self-Exclusion

Most reputable online casinos offer tools to help players manage their gambling habits. These include deposit limits, loss limits, and self-exclusion programs. Deposit limits allow you to restrict the amount of money you can deposit into your account over a specific period. Loss limits cap the amount of money you can lose within a given timeframe. Self-exclusion programs allow you to voluntarily ban yourself from the casino for a set period. Utilizing these tools can provide a valuable safety net and help prevent impulsive behavior that could lead to financial difficulties.
